Redis:使用Jedis进行连接操作?
使用Jedis框架进行连接操作:
一、导入依赖:
<dependency> <groupId>redis.clients</groupId> <artifactId>jedis</artifactId> <version>4.3.1</version> </dependency>
二、代码编写:
//1 建立连接 jedis = new Jedis("47.93.191.163",6379); //2 设置连接密码 jedis.auth("password"); //3 选择操作的库 jedis.select(0); //4 存入数据 jedis.set("name","lurenjia"); //5 取出数据 System.out.println("name="+jedis.get("name"));
使用Jedis连接池获取连接对象:
//1 配置信息对象 JedisPoolConfig poolConfig = new JedisPoolConfig(); //最大连接数 poolConfig.setMaxTotal(8); //最大空闲数 poolConfig.setMinIdle(8); //最小空闲数 poolConfig.setMinIdle(0); //2 创建连接池 JedisPool jedisPool = new JedisPool(poolConfig, "47.93.191.163",6379,1000,"password"); //3 获取连接 jedisPool.getResource();